South Korea's Lee to visit South America and Germany, attend AI summit in US

Lee will seek partnerships on memory chips, GPU infrastructure and generative AI as Korean firms meet top Silicon Valley executives.

  • South Korean President Lee Jae Myung will embark on a diplomatic tour of San Francisco, Brazil, Chile, Argentina, and Germany from July 24 to August 3, the presidential office announced on Wednesday.
  • In San Francisco, President Lee will attend an AI summit alongside meetings with Nvidia CEO Jensen Huang, OpenAI CEO Sam Altman, and Anthropic CEO Dario Amodei, joined by Samsung Electronics Chairman Jay Y. Lee, SK Group Chairman Chey Tae-won, and Hyundai Motor Executive Chair Euisun Chung.
  • President Lee will oversee an MOU ceremony formalizing long-term partnerships between South Korea's National Pension Service and executives from six top venture capital firms, including Andreessen Horowitz, General Catalyst, and Sequoia Capital.
  • Seeking to expand trade, National Security Adviser Wi Sung-lac said South Korea will pursue fresh negotiations for the South Korean-Mercosur trade agreement and modernization of its free trade deal with Chile.
  • Abundant critical mineral reserves in South America position the region as central to Seoul's strategy for enhancing energy and food cooperation with South American leaders during the tour.

South Korean President Lee Jae-myung will visit Chile at the end of July on a tour of the region that will also include Brazil and Argentina. As detailed by the local chain KBS World, Lee will arrive in South America with the aim of strengthening bilateral cooperation in trade and investment as well as expanding the presence ...
